Vickrum Digwa was convicted of the murder of Henry Nowak, 18, after lying to police that he was the victim of a racist attack and that he had stabbed Nowak in self-defence with a kirpan ceremonial knife

A Sikh man has been convicted of the murder of an 18-year-old university student, whom he fatally stabbed with a Sikh kirpan ceremonial knife featuring a 21cm (8.2inch) blade.

Vickrum Digwa spun a “wicked lie” to police, claiming he was the victim of a racist attack after he stabbed finance student Henry Nowak, from Chaffod Hundred, Essex, five times in an incident on Belmont Road, Southampton, on December 3, 2025.

He was caught on camera by his victim declaring “I am a bad man” just moments before the knife assault, which included two stab wounds to the back of Mr Nowak’s legs and a lethal wound to his heart.

The 23-year-old was also found guilty of carrying a bladed weapon in public and his mother, Kiran Kaur, 53, was convicted of assisting an offender by removing the weapon from the scene.

While giving evidence, the defendant told the court that Mr Nowak, who he described as drunk, had racially abused him before punching him and knocking off his turban.

He claimed he had stabbed Mr Nowak in the back of his legs in self-defence after Mr Nowak had threatened him and grabbed his hair, but said he hadn’t realised at the time that he had inflicted the fatal chest wound.

However, the prosecution argued that Digwa had spun a “wicked lie” to the police who arrived at the scene, telling them he had been the victim of a racist attack.

He also “lied” by telling officers that he hadn’t stabbed Mr Nowak despite the student’s cries for help as he informed the police that he was injured.

This resulted in the officers arresting Mr Nowak and handcuffing him moments before he collapsed, fell unconscious, and tragically died despite their attempts to administer first aid.

Tech tycoon Elon Musk posted an offer on X to finance a private prosecution against the police, while the Independent Office for Police Conduct is probing the circumstances surrounding the incident.
